The KDN Office of the General Counsel (OGC) is responsible for managing the organisation's global legal and regulatory risk. The OGC is expanding by seeking an experienced corporate and commercial lawyer who will deliver practical and business-focused legal advice to our business and corporate services partners and work collaboratively with other KPMG network firms worldwide. This is a sophisticated generalist role, and the successful candidate will support a variety of transactional, corporate, commercial and regulatory matters.

Powered Enterprise is KPMG’s world-class accelerated Enterprise Business Transformation approach for cloud-based solutions driven by a pre-defined back-office function based on leading practices and KPMG’s six-layer Target Operating Model. The target operating model comprises of service delivery model, people, process, technology, data & insight and governance & controls. This solution combines the breadth and scale of KPMG’s leading practice, capabilities and insight into what makes a world class corporate services function with the latest in ERP technology provided by the leading SaaS ERP vendors such as Workday.
